Syrups. Syrups can be a concentrated Alternative of a sugar mixed in h2o or other other aqueous liquid. In health care terminology, medicinal syrups or syrupus are nearly saturated remedies of sugar in water through which medicinal substances or medicine are dissolved. In pharmaceuticals, suspensions could be in powder for suspension for reconstitution later for instance tetracycline oral suspension or may very well be in Completely ready-to-use for instance trisulfapyrimidines oral suspension. Suspension dosage varieties could possibly be formulated for certain routes of administration for example oral suspensions, inhalation suspensions, topical suspensions, ophthalmic suspensions, otic suspensions, and injection suspensions.

Syrup is often a concentrated Answer of sugar in h2o, generally flavored or medicated. A suspension, however, can be a heterogeneous mixture wherever strong particles are suspended in the liquid without dissolving.

Pill triturates are little, usually cylindrical, molded or compressed tablets. Tablet triturates were being historically used as dispensing tablets to be able to supply a convenient, measured quantity of the potent drug for compounding reasons. These kinds of tablets are almost never utilised now.

Suspensions are generally present in prescription drugs where by specific drug particles are not soluble in liquid mediums. Ahead of administration, these medicines typically involve shaking to ensure the drug is evenly dispersed.

Smooth-shell capsules constructed from gelatin (occasionally referred to as softgels) or other ideal content call for huge-scale production techniques. The gentle gelatin shell is fairly thicker than that of hard-shell capsules and will be plasticized by the addition of the polyol for instance sorbitol or glycerin. The ratio of dry plasticizer to dry gelatin decides the “hardness” with the shell and may be varied to support here environmental ailments as well as the nature of your contents. Like difficult shells, the shell composition may possibly consist of permitted dyes and pigments, opaquing brokers such as titanium dioxide, and preservatives.

BUFFERING Lots of medicines, notably alkaloidal salts, are handiest at pH stages that favor the undissociated free bases. At such pH ranges, nevertheless, the drug may be unstable to ensure that compromise ranges should be found and held by the use of buffers. A single purpose of buffering some ophthalmic answers is to circumvent an increase in pH a result of the gradual launch of hydroxyl ions by glass. These types of a rise in pH can impact both of those the solubility and The soundness of your drug. The decision whether buffering brokers ought to be additional in making ready an ophthalmic Option should be depending on several concerns. Usual tears Have a very pH of about seven.four and possess some buffer capacity. The applying of an answer to the attention stimulates the move of tears and the rapid neutralization of any excessive hydrogen or hydroxyl ions throughout the buffer potential with the tears. A lot of ophthalmic prescription drugs, like alkaloidal salts, are weakly acidic and have only weak buffer capacity.

Chewable Tablets Chewable tablets are formulated and made so which they could be chewed, creating a nice tasting residue while in the oral cavity that is well swallowed and isn't going to leave a bitter or disagreeable aftertaste. These tablets are actually Utilized in tablet formulations for kids, Specially multivitamin formulations, and for that administration of antacids and selected antibiotics.
